Trump Announces 25% Tariff on India; Will Also Impose "Penalties" On Trade with Russia
US tariffs on India to take effect from August 1

US President Donald Trump wrote on the social media platform “Truth Social”, showing India a mirror that India is our friend, but for years the United States has traded with it because their tariffs are the highest in the world, and their non -financial trade barriers are very strict and unacceptable.
He added that this is the reason why the US trade deficit with India is getting huge.
Donald Trump added that India has always met most of its military needs with Russia and is the largest buyer of energy from Russia, along with China.
President Trump said India is doing so when the whole world wants Russia to stop killing in Ukraine. All these things are not good.
Donald Trump said India not only has to pay 25 % tariffs but can also impose additional penalties on Russia on trade -based trade, which will be applicable from August 1.
Donald Trump says the aim is to reduce the US trade deficit, especially with the countries from which the United States imports.
The US president has yet announced the decision to impose tariffs in India on social media, but the White House has not issued any formal statement on the details or reaction of this potential “fine”.
The move is seen as another stringent step in the US trade policy, which could lead to tensions between US -India relations.
